From 59eba30d334dd5000dd8b80de713982f36bc3f4e Mon Sep 17 00:00:00 2001 From: Mark-Agent003 Date: Fri, 5 Jan 2018 10:43:24 -0600 Subject: [PATCH] Add File Browser Styling (#4085) Use CSS to style the selected and hovered items in the File Browser --- data/themes/default/closed_branch.png | Bin 0 -> 288 bytes data/themes/default/open_branch.png | Bin 0 -> 298 bytes data/themes/default/style.css | 22 ++++++++++++++++++++++ 3 files changed, 22 insertions(+) create mode 100755 data/themes/default/closed_branch.png create mode 100755 data/themes/default/open_branch.png diff --git a/data/themes/default/closed_branch.png b/data/themes/default/closed_branch.png new file mode 100755 index 0000000000000000000000000000000000000000..73f2de78737d9a894be2bdde0ffbc5a79da357d5 GIT binary patch literal 288 zcmeAS@N?(olHy`uVBq!ia0vp^A|TAc1|)ksWqE-VTavfC3y=napU%7MffQ$fM`STj z$8`{9bkdkz0Tg5}@$_|Nf5gZnW^Ux*bw33twARzbF~s6@vWS3C+5)wNq{PI<>l%4N z*cP)TH7%O->c5du(G}wWr=TuH+uaZLH!M*2y64QngC_%`0{_PcdbV1z85tQFY}mZn zcuDG$|KWk5i{qAT*s#ffg~j#H@>z}b|NkW3*i@*i9OvC>_~L&(TigBp^@e9=+fMy> z?rk)Wi1d%=-}Bo#|IY2vpKq@$qtha?r{-r<;@eqIT_lek00IpqwUZy7pI?7*k4*;; a3&W{vx=-h|AHD%}ID@CFpUXO@geCyNMQ+ys literal 0 HcmV?d00001 diff --git a/data/themes/default/open_branch.png b/data/themes/default/open_branch.png new file mode 100755 index 0000000000000000000000000000000000000000..5bbd5aa4e461c8c78513eaff6dfe04cce3e15eff GIT binary patch literal 298 zcmeAS@N?(olHy`uVBq!ia0vp^A|TAc1|)ksWqE-VTavfC3y=napU%7MffQ$fM`STj z$8`{9bkdkz0Tg5}@$_|Nf5gZnW^S=yzF8GeXuGG2V~EA+WD&v1DGS7Ye10y@e0sk9 zeu)*FGbC2*P8>OM z;7HGb9v>eb`})5r5nGcCmGw?bu(q^p^y={TGJGOF?SFc5a&!0JKR+ig+`V|>$HTwB zFKK^x8fezDv-3{Z0!?f-vCiMs#44jZID6WP=DuvC#JBO}B3#}D@Z_c!FRKAwAf mJBJ&WBeT2kw-t>u7#O@#ET6MTEtCa%fx*+&&t;ucLK6U60CnU5 literal 0 HcmV?d00001 diff --git a/data/themes/default/style.css b/data/themes/default/style.css index fc25d6180..8da7522fd 100644 --- a/data/themes/default/style.css +++ b/data/themes/default/style.css @@ -7,6 +7,28 @@ QLabel, QTreeWidget, QListWidget, QGroupBox, QMenuBar { color: #d1d8e4; } +QTreeView { + outline: none; +} + +QTreeWidget::item:hover, +QTreeWidget::branch:hover { + background-color: #3C444E; +} + +QTreeWidget::item:selected, +QTreeWidget::branch:selected { + background-color: #17793b; +} + +QTreeView::branch:has-children:open { + border-image: url("resources:open_branch.png") 0; +} + +QTreeView::branch:has-children:closed { + border-image: url("resources:closed_branch.png") 0; +} + QMdiArea { background-color: #111314; }